Linkam are passionate about the design and manufacture of stages, electronics and software that can be used with microscopes, spectrometers and diffractometers to enable scientists to analyze and characterize samples in a wide (and constantly growing) range of cutting-edge applications. Linkam develop and manufacture a range of heating and freezing microscope stages for both OEM and end users to visualize and explore materials properties. Used in conjunction with light microscopes, raman, IR and other forms of spectroscopy, Linkam stages are found in thousands of laboratories worldwide with the most successful heating/freezing stage, the THMS600, selling over 3000 units alone. Whilst the heating and freezing microscope stages are the most recognised product range, recent years have seen Linkam diversify greatly and utilise it's design expertise to develop more capabilities for sample characterisation. For example, a collaboration with Prof. Malcolm Mackely at Cambridge University led to the development of the Cambridge Shearing System (CSS450) which enabled rheologists to apply shear stress to their samples and view the changing morphology on a microscope. Linkam are continually innovating and developing new products, working closely with scientists in countries around the world to create novel solutions that help advance scientific discovery.
